Output 951346fb30e47b0d30372f24bf22aeba627da2e20c960547e56f7ab4ddf5ca2a:0

value
5600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37748b0f39159fa041238a506bd8c16173c4a OP_EQUAL
address
3BMEXzmtmdpu9h6zrVXoYTjA3uHAyejN3K
transaction
951346fb30e47b0d30372f24bf22aeba627da2e20c960547e56f7ab4ddf5ca2a
confirmations
382888
spent
true